Fits a Mallows-Bradley-Terry (MBT) model by maximum likelihood.
mbt(data, bootstrap = FALSE, nsim = 1000, ...)

Florian Wickelmaier
mbt
provides a front end for glm
. See Critchlow and Fligner
(1991) and Mallows (1957) for details.
Critchlow, D.E., & Fligner, M.A. (1991). Paired comparison, triple comparison, and ranking experiments as generalized linear models, and their implementation in GLIM. Psychometrika, 56, 517--533. tools:::Rd_expr_doi("10.1007/bf02294488")
Mallows, C.L. (1957). Non-null ranking models. I. Biometrika, 44, 114--130. tools:::Rd_expr_doi("10.1093/biomet/44.1-2.114")
